Costs and Considerations

Understanding the costs associated with a conventional mortgage empowers borrowers to plan appropriately. Key considerations include:

  • Down payment: The size of your down payment affects your interest rate and whether private mortgage insurance (PMI) is required. Larger down payments can reduce monthly costs and overall interest paid.
  • Private mortgage insurance: PMI may be required for down payments below a certain threshold. Once equity builds to a specified level, PMI can often be canceled.
  • Closing costs: Fees for appraisal, title services, escrow, and origination can add to upfront expenses. First Horizon provides estimates to help you budget before closing.
  • Interest rate environment: While First Horizon aims to offer competitive pricing, interest rates vary based on market conditions and individual borrower qualifications. Rate locking helps protect you during the loan process.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between a conventional mortgage and government-backed loans?

Conventional mortgages are not insured by federal agencies; they follow private-sector underwriting standards. Government-backed loans include specific programs with different eligibility and insurance requirements. Each option has distinct advantages depending on borrower circumstances.

Can I refinance my conventional mortgage later?

Yes. Refinancing can be a way to secure a lower rate, change the loan term, or access home equity. First Horizon can review refinancing options and timing to determine if refinancing aligns with your financial goals.
